Transaction 76355b0bd08fb415babb818923e75603b1e1a8816a4d4db643a08fc1d425fae3
1 Input
1 Output
-
76355b0bd08fb415babb818923e75603b1e1a8816a4d4db643a08fc1d425fae3:0
- value
- 2119708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75ae63faa8fdfef967a20b69010c9764f2e85656 OP_EQUAL
- address
- 3CRFtrZUsw6T4QZUdTRQdtiSmzmqRA6tpn